AIR :: Planning your western adventure is easy! Winter Park, CO does not have a direct airport so you'll have to fly into Denver International Airportand then make your way into the mountains. Winter Park does offer convenient shuttles between the airport and the town whether you're coming in the summer or winter, and once you're in town, there is a resort shuttle to take you between activities!

AMTRAK :: If you're not traveling with pets, traveling by rail can be a fun experience! Many families love traveling by train because it's a value and savings on the wallet by almost 30%-50% from driving and yet it isn't as much work! The scenery coming into the mountains is fun, and when you're with kids can be more fun than the backseat of a car. Amtrak comes directly into Winter Parkand Granby if you're choosing to stay in the area.

BUS :: Travel by Greyhound Bus is also an option. While not the most popular choice, it is inexpensive and offers many options for foreign travelers visiting us!
